Lloyd G. Woodhull, Sr. 91, of Poplar, passed away peacefully after a short illness on Wednesday, February 17, 2010 at Middle River Health and Rehabilitation Center.

Lloyd was born in Superior on October 27, 1918 the son of Charles and Beda Woodhull.

Lloyd worked for the Great Northern Elevators in Superior and retired as a foreman. He loved to fish and enjoyed many trips to Crane Lake with his family and friends. Lloyd also enjoyed planting and growing his garden. He gave away almost as much as he kept and sure loved eating the fruits of his labor, especially those tomatoes.

He is survived by his wife of 67 years, Pearl (Hyde); five sons, Charles (Annette), David, William (Joy), Kenneth (Samantha) and Lloyd "George", Jr. (Julie); six daughters, Sandy Duzinske, Sandra Faye, Donna (Curt) Pearson, Susan (Fran) Van Ert, Bonnie Woodhull and Lisa Peters; and many grandchildren, great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ews.

Lloyd was preceded in death by his parents; two sons, Brian "Woody" and Gary; his brothers, Amnon, Mervin, Orville, Robert, Douglas and Lewis; and his sisters, Frances Lambert and Florence Leslie.
